Perfectionism can make you…

  • feel like a failure (at everything)

  • procrastinate to the point of not starting tasks (if it’s not perfect why bother)

  • struggle to calm down in moments of overwhelm (all that critical self-talk)

  • feel uncomfortable with sharing your true thoughts and emotions (because vulnerability feels way too hard)

The Process:

  • 1.

    We deep dive to find where perfectionism has historically tripped you up (and explore what you could have done differently).

  • 2.

    Over 12 weeks, we build the skills you need to help you break your perfectionism patterns.

  • 3.

    We track outcomes to make sure things are actually getting better, and tailor our approach to you.

  • 4.

    At the end of 12 weeks, you leave with a plan in place to manage your stress and perfectionism going forward - or we keep meeting if needed.
